The Incarnate Skills

Attack Intruder
Attacks 1 enemy 2 times. Each hit has a 30% chance of placing a [Provoke] debuff for 1 turn. Has a 10% chance of counterattacking when an ally Arbiter is hit. Occurs once per hit.
Level 2: Damage +5%
Level 3: Damage +5%
Level 4: Buff/Debuff chance +10%
Level 5: Buff/Debuff chance +10%
Damage Multiplier: 1.8 DEF

Formation: Phalanx (Cooldown: 3 turns)
Attacks all enemies. Has a 75% chance of removing all [Shield] buffs and 1 random buff from all enemies. Then places a [Shield] buff on all allies for 2 turns. The value of the [Shield] is proportional to this Champion’s DEF.
Level 2: Damage +10%
Level 3: Damage +10%
Level 4: Buff/Debuff chance +10%
Level 5: Buff/Debuff chance +15%
Level 6: Cooldown -1
Damage Multiplier: 3.6 DEF

Defensive Measures (Cooldown: 5 turns)
Places a 50% [Ally Protection] buff on all allies except this Champion for 2 turns. Also places a 25% [Strengthen] buff on all allies for 2 turns.
Level 2: Cooldown -1
Level 3: Cooldown -1

Crisis Response (Passive, Cooldown: 4 turns)
Increases this Champion’s ACC by 20 for each ally under an [Ally Protection] buff. When killed, resets the cooldown of the Destiny’s Call skill for any ally Arbiter’s. If there are multiple Champion’s on the team with this skill, this effect will only activate once.

Ultimate Purpose (Passive, Cooldown: 4 turns)
Increases this Champion’s RES by 20 for each ally under an [Ally Protect] buff. This Champion will also receive 20% of the damage of any ally Arbiter’s. If there are multiple Champion’s on the team with this skill, this effect will only activate once. If an ally Arbiter is about to get killed by a fatal hit, places an [Unkillable] buff on her for 1 turn. If there are multiple Champions on the team with this skill, this effect will only activate once.

The Incarnate Champion Lore Synopsis

The Incarnate is a tragic creation born from the Arbiter’s desperation during the Great Divorce, a time of chaos and war between the gods. Seeking to protect Teleria from destruction, the Arbiter created these artificial beings by trapping the souls of loyal Elves into constructs. These beings were meant to serve as perfect soldiers, immune to temptation and utterly obedient to the forces of Light. However, in her haste, the Arbiter stripped away their individuality and free will, turning them into emotionless, lifeless creations resembling herself. While powerful, these early Incarnates were deeply flawed, and their creation soon filled the Arbiter with regret.

The Arbiter’s initial attempts at soul-binding the Incarnates were a step toward what would later become the Shards, though the Incarnates were far less refined. Unlike the Shards, which preserved a person’s memories and will, the Incarnates reduced their souls to a mere essence, leaving them as hollow shells. The process of creating these constructs was not voluntary; the Elves were deceived into sacrificing their souls for a cause they believed was just. This heavy moral compromise weighed on the Arbiter’s conscience, as she realized she had resorted to methods not unlike those of the necromancers she would come to despise.

Despite their faults, the Incarnates fought valiantly during the Great Divorce, alongside the mortal races and the Dwarves who allied with Lumaya. However, even their relentless strength wasn’t enough to turn the tide of the war. The forces of Darkness, led by Siroth, continued to gain ground, and many of the Firstborn were corrupted. In desperation, Lumaya and the Arbiter cast a powerful spell known as the Great Curse, banishing the gods and most of the Firstborn from Teleria, leaving behind only the mortal races and the Arbiter herself.

After the war, the Arbiter faced the haunting reality of what she had done. Hundreds of Incarnates, all bearing her likeness, remained behind, gazing at her in silent obedience. Overcome with guilt, she deactivated most of them, releasing the souls trapped within and allowing them the peace they had been denied. She destroyed their bodies and crushed their gems, whispering apologies as she freed the Elves’ spirits. Only a few Incarnates were spared, kept as a last resort in case her Shards ever failed.

Now, the remaining Incarnates serve as silent guardians, acting solely on the Arbiter’s orders. Though they protect Lumaya’s forces, their allies remain uneasy around them, disturbed by their cold, expressionless forms. The Incarnates, once a symbol of hope, now stand as a grim reminder of the lengths to which desperation can lead, and the cost of forsaking morality in the name of survival.
